Ruhi Khanna, DMD

Ruhi Khanna, DMD

Dr. Ruhi S. Khanna has been practicing dentistry in the Boston area since 1998. She is a graduate of Tufts University School of Dental Medicine, and has Masters degrees in Microbiology and Immunology.

As a general dentist, she believes in providing the highest standard of care for her patients, which includes early detection and intervention and laser-driven minimally invasive dentistry. As a cosmetic (aesthetic) dentist, she strives to give her patients beautiful smiles and long-lasting restorations. In addition to basic crowns and conventional veneers, she uses LUMINEERS, the latest thin porcelain shields bonded to the front of your teeth. She has regularly attended hands-on cosmetic courses at the Las Vegas Institute (LVI), an advanced dental training facility.

She has been a faculty member at Tufts University, a member of the Massachusetts Dental Society, American Dental Association, American Association of Women Dentists, and a fellow of the Las Vegas Institute and the World Clinical Laser Institute. She lives in Newton with her husband, daughter and son.

 

Laura Camacho-Castro, CD, DMD

Laura Camacho-Castro, CD, DMD

Dr. Camacho is an Associate professor and Director of the Postdoctoral Program in Pediatric Dentistry. She received her DDS degree from the University of Puebla, Mexico and her DMD degree from Tufts University as well as her specialty training in Pediatric Dentistry. She is Board Certified by the American Board of Pediatric Dentistry.

Dr. Camacho has taught at Tufts University for more than 15 years and is currently the director of the Special Needs Patient Clinic. She has consulted in over a dozen children's health care agencies and Outreach activities regarding dental disease and helped with the inception of the Tufts "Baby" Clinic. She also works in partnership with Tufts Medical Center and the Floating Hospital for Children.

She has authored many articles in the pediatric dental literature and has presented numerous lectures and continuing education courses at professional national and international meetings.

Dr. Camacho resides in Newton with her husband, and their twelve year old daughter Juliana.

 

Fadi Farah, DMD

Fadi Farah, DMD

Dr. Fadi Farah received his DMD degree in 1993 from the Boston University School of Dental Medicine.

In 1997 Dr. Farah completed a three-year program in periodontology at Boston University and received a Certificate in Advanced Graduate Study. Shortly after, Dr. Farah joined the faculty at BU Goldman School of Dental Medicine, where he currently holds a position as Assistant Clinical Professor.

In 2006, Dr. Farah completed a nine-month program in Aesthetic Dentistry at New York University Rosenthal Institute for Aesthetic Dentistry to further his understanding of the critical relationship between periodontal and restorative dentistry.

Dr. Farah lives in Boston with his wife and two children.

 

Tevyah J. Dines, DMD

Tevyah J. Dines, DMD

Tevyah J. Dines, D.M.D. is a third generation dentist following in the footsteps of his father and grandfather.

Dr. Dines graduated from the Harvard School of Dental Medicine in 1997 and then completed a three year endodontic training program at Harvard which included patient care, biomedical research, and teaching.

In addition to his endodontic certificate, Dr. Dines also earned a Master’s degree in oral biology and upon graduation was awarded the prestigious Krakow Award for outstanding research, clinical achievement, and professionalism in postdoctoral endodontics at Harvard University.

Dr. Dines is an active member of several professional organizations and in 2008 was selected to participate in the American Association of Endodontists first Emerging Leaders Workshop. Dr. Dines is also a part time clinical endodontic instructor at the Harvard School of Dental Medicine.

Michelle Cronin, DMD, M.M.Sc

Michelle Cronin, DMD, M.M.Sc

Dr. Michele Cronin is a graduate of Harvard School of Dental Medicine where she received a Doctorate of Dental Medicine (DMD) and a certificate of General Practice Residency (Brigham and Women's Hospital) in 1998. She received a Masters of Medical Sciences (MMSC) and completed her periodontal training at HSDM in 2001.

Dr. Cronin has been Board Certified in Periodontics since 2005 and recertified in 2008. She is a member of the American Dental Association, the American Academy of Periodontology and the Massachusetts Dental Society.
